Description
Archaeological remains associated with the loss of this vessel are not confirmed as present at this location, but may be in the vicinity.

Event and Historical Information:
The BARMOUTH was a wooden smack built in 1827 at Porthmadoc. Technical and configuration specifications are given as 23 tons burthen; 37.4ft length x 12.6ft breadth x 7ft depth in hold; 1 deck, 2 masts, Smack rigged with a sliding bowsprit, is square sterned, carvel built, framework and planking are of wood; official nmber 10196. The smack's port of Caernarvon Shipping Register entry is closed with the annotation 'Vessel lost January 1863 near Penmaen Mawr'.
